Is Islam a Cure for Ethnic Conflict? Evidence from Turkey

Turkish Islamists have long attributed the root causes of the Kurdish conflict in Turkey to the anti-religious Turkish nationalism promulgated by the secular Kemalist republican elite in the 1920s.
